it's very rare to see 1970s station wagons... not that they are something I would seek out instead of muscle cars, sports cars, or race cars... but when I got to the Mopar Spring Fling I came across these and photographed them to share with you... it's a strange thing that wagons were made by everyone until the 1980s. When the mini vans came along, that was the end of the wagon. Now, they just make SUVs
This is a Plymouth Suburban.... I didn't know they still used the Suburban name after the 50s, but the internet says they used the name until 1972
